I got my r4 card today and everything was going smoothly. I put the sd card in the card reader and plug it into the laptop no problem. I put the games on the card and then removed it safely from my computer. I plugged in the r4 card and before I booted it up I remembered I forgot to put all the Wood kernel stuff in it. So I removed the sd card from the r4 card and plug it back into the SD reader. However this time my computer does not even recognize it as a removeable device. One time I did somehow manage to get it to be recognized but it acted as if my micro sd card was not plugged into it. Every time I plug it into my computer though I hear that sound the computer makes when you plug in a usb device. All the drivers are updated on it. I looked around on the forum and saw that these readers are not very reliable however these posts were stamped with dates in 2007 and such. I was just wondering if you think I pulled the trigger to fast by heading over to amazon and buying an new micro sd card reader. I also bought another 2gb micro sd card just to make sure.

When I plug in the r4 card without the sd card a message appears and says 'Cant find the sd/tf card." With the sd card in it says sd/tf card error'. I expect the later is because I do not have wood kernel.

One more question though. If the card reader isnt working would it typically still make the little sound when you plug it in?

Not always, usually if the card reader isn't detected when it is plugged in means that the reader is dead in its entirety; however, if it does detect it with the little sound you hear, then most likely the reader isn't reading the card like it should.
